Transaction 593cf13cd774fe56b4cf4c40d5588dc50fe3d36161c99806e034fdfaa7f137a2

22 Input
2 Outputs
  • 593cf13cd774fe56b4cf4c40d5588dc50fe3d36161c99806e034fdfaa7f137a2:0
  • value  22080000
    address  1aqZSmeUPv7anaycUgexLVAX6D8d79fzE
  • 593cf13cd774fe56b4cf4c40d5588dc50fe3d36161c99806e034fdfaa7f137a2:1
  • value  482594
    address  3Ckwi4FpeDHbfJgV2D6qXnS28PFgKX5rwt